Skip to main content
Performance Real-Time Target Machine search search close

Scalable high performance real-time test system with seamless MATLAB & Simulink workflow integration. Ideal for desktop/lab use and rack installation.

 

Resources

 

text 2

Vast Range of Supported I/O Connectivity and Protocols

Choose from a selection of over 150 I/O module types, pre-installed into your test system by Speedgoat, and configurable from within MATLAB & Simulink.

 

Key Features

Intro

The Performance real-time target machine (P3) is ideal for hardware-in-the-loop (HIL) simulation and rapid control prototyping, and provides unrivaled MATLAB & Simulink workflow integration through Simulink Real-Time.

This test system is equipped with a powerful multi-core CPU and optional Simulink-programmable FPGAs, enabling you to achieve closed-loop sample rates up to the MHz range.

With the option to install over 40 I/O modules in expansion units, the Performance real-time target machine offers extensive scalability covering thousands of I/O signals.

This test system is ideal to place on your desk, in a lab, or to mount in a rack.

This target machine supports MATLAB R2021a or newer. The previous Performance real-time target machine (P2), supporting MATLAB R2020a or newer is still available.


Let us help you to find the right solution for your project

 

Request a Configuration Proposal

Get a proposal for a real-time target
machine configured to your needs.

Request a proposal

Request a Free Workflow Demo

Curious how to accelerate control design
innovation with a modular controller hardware setup?

Request a free demo

Have Questions?

Talk to our experts about your project
and application requirements.

Contact us
Mainboard & CPU Default Option
CPU Intel Core 3.1 GHz, 4-core Intel Xeon 4 GHz, 6-core (Item ID 109311)
Intel Core 3.6 GHz, 8-core (Item ID 109312)
Real-Time Operating System Simulink Real-Time™
MATLAB release support R2021a and later
Memory 8 GB 32 GB (Item ID 109321)
64 GB (Item ID 109322)
128 GB (Item ID 109323)
Video output 1x HDMI, 1x DisplayPort
USB

4x Type-A USB 3.1 Gen 2 (10 Gbps),
1x Type-C USB 3.1 Gen 2 (10 Gbps)

Host-target GbE link and XCP Slave 1x 10/100/1000 Mbps
GbE port for Ethernet-based communication 1x 10/100/1000 Mbps
Learn more about supported protocols
Serial Ports

2x RS232 (up to 115.2 kbps)

 

Number of I/O slots 7 11 (Item ID 109341)
7 plus 4 PXI I/O slots (Item ID 109342)

 

Mass Storage Default Option
Main drive 128 GB SSD 1 TB SSD (Item ID 109331)
2 TB SSD (Item ID 109332)

 

Power Default  
Power supply AC 100-240 V, 50/60 Hz, country-specific power cord included.

 

Mechanical Default Option
Enclosure Aluminum 19" 4U with front I/O access Aluminum 19” 4U with rear I/O access (Item ID 109351)
Handles For desktop use For rack mount (Item ID 109352)
Dimensions Dimensions for desktop use:
Height: 207 mm
Width: 478 mm
Depth: 446 mm
Weight 9.9 kg (without I/O modules installed)

 

Environmental Default  
Ambient temperature 0 °C to +40 °C
Storage temperature -20 °C to +70 °C
Relative humidity 10 – 90 % r.H. non-condensing

 

Standards Compliance Default  
Safety IEC 61010-1:2010 incl. AMD1:2016
IEC 61010-2-201:2017
 
Electromagnetic Compatibility IEC 61326-1:2012
IEC 61000-3-2:2018
IEC 61000-3-3:2013 incl. AMD1:2017
 

 

Performance real-time target machine
109301 Performance real-time
target machine (P3)

Complete, fully assembled, and tested Performance real-time target machine with access to I/O modules at the front side.

Including 19" 4U aluminum chassis, integrated AC/DC power supply, low-noise fans, 8 GB Memory, 128 GB SSD, industrial-grade mainboard with 4-core 3.1 GHz Intel Core processor and onboard expansion slots to accommodate up to 7 I/O modules.

Onboard communication: 1x Gigabit Ethernet interface for host-target communication, 1x Gigabit Ethernet interface supporting network protocols such as EtherCAT Master, UDP, TCP/IP, XCP Master, Modbus TCP and many more (the supported protocols might depend on the MATLAB release and separately purchased run-time licenses), 2x RS232 serial ports supporting baud rates up to 115.2 kbps, 4x Type-A and 1x Type-C USB ports supporting USB 3.1 Gen 2 (10 Gbps).

 

Configuration Options
109311 Performance-P3-CPU-4.0GHz-6Core Replaces the 4-core 3.1 GHz Intel Core with a 6-core 4 GHz Intel Xeon processor, providing maximum performance and scalability to support your real-time application. 
 
109312 Performance-P3-CPU-3.6GHz-8Core Replaces the 4-core 3.1 GHz Intel Core with an 8-core 3.6 GHz Intel Core processing unit, enabling deployment of large-scale and complex Simulink models.
109321 Performance-P3-RAM-32GB Extends Memory to a total of 32 GB
109322 Performance-P3-RAM-64GB Extends Memory to a total of 64 GB
109323 Performance-P3-RAM-128GB Extends Memory to a total of 128 GB
109331 Performance-P3-SSD1TB Replaces the 128 GB SSD with a 1 TB SSD for additional data logging storage.
109332 Performance-P3-SSD2TB Replaces the 128 GB SSD with a 2 TB SSD for additional data logging storage.
109341 Performance-P3-IOExpansion-4PCI Expands the Performance real-time target machine with 4 additional I/O slots to accommodate up to 11 I/O modules in the main chassis.
109342 Performance-P3-IOExpansion-4PXI Expands the Performance real-time target machine with 4 additional PXI I/O slots to accommodate up to 11 I/O modules within the main chassis. It provides support for up to 4 I/O modules for fault insertion, relay, resistor, battery cell and thermocouple emulation.
109351 Performance-P3-RearIO This option replaces the default enclosure with a version providing access to I/O module connectors at the rear side instead of at the front.
109352 Performance-P3-Rack

This option replaces the default handles with rack-mountable brackets. Factory assembled.

Delivery includes default desktop handles and bumpers for desktop use (not mounted).

109353 Performance-P3-Desktop Mounting Kit

Mounting kit to replace the rack brackets with desktop handles and bumpers for desktop or lab use.

Includes desktop handles, bumpers and installation manual.

109354 Performance-P3-Rack Mounting Kit

Mounting kit to replace the default handles with rack-mountable brackets.

Includes rack handles and installation manual. 

109361 Performance-P3-FrontProfile
Upgrade Kit

Upgrade kit including front profile and screws to install an existing I/O module into the Performance real-time target machine (P3).

Front profile must be assembled on the existing carrier or I/O module. Carrier not included in the delivery.

 

Expansion Units for Performance Core

 

Expansion Units for the Performance real-time target machine
109390 Performance-P3-IOExpansion-16PCIe Expands the Performance real-time target machine with an additional I/O expansion chassis providing 16 additional I/O slots with access to the I/O module connectors at the front side. Delivery includes a high-bandwidth, low-latency link to connect the expansion chassis to the Performance real-time target machine.
109391 Performance-P3-IOExpansion-16PCIe-RearIO This option replaces the default I/O expansion chassis with a version providing access to I/O module connectors at the rear side instead of at the front.
103600 Small PXI Expansion Chassis Expands the Performance real-time target machine with an additional 19” 4U rackmount PXI chassis providing seven additional PXI I/O slots. Delivery includes a high-bandwidth, low-latency link to connect the expansion chassis to the Performance real-time target machine.
103601 Large PXI Expansion Chassis Expands the Performance real-time target machine with an additional 19” 4U rackmount PXI chassis providing 13 additional PXI I/O slots. Delivery includes a high-bandwidth, low-latency link to connect the expansion chassis to the Performance real-time target machine.
103602 Performance I/O Expansion 19PXI Expands the Performance real-time target machine with an additional 19” 4U rack-mount PXI chassis providing 19 additional PXI I/O slots. Delivery includes a high-bandwidth, low-latency link to connect the expansion chassis to the Performance real-time target machine.
103603 Desktop PXI Expansion Chassis Expands the Performance real-time target machine with an additional PXI desktop chassis providing six additional PXI I/O slots. Delivery includes a high-bandwidth, low-latency link to connect the expansion chassis to the Performance real-time target machine.

 

Please fill out our configuration form and specify your requirements to receive accurate information for your real-time target solution. We are quick to respond and happy to discuss your needs to provide product and pricing information promptly.

 

I/O expansion units

Expansion unit are connected with a high-bandwidth, low-latency InfiniBand (IB) link, resulting in small additional latencies only. Latency sensitive I/O modules for high sample rate application components are typically installed into the base unit.

Front I/O access, seven I/O slots (item ID 109301)

Front I/O access, seven I/O slots (item ID 109301)

 

Rear I/O access, seven I/O slots (item IDs 109301 with 109351 option)

Rear I/O access, seven I/O slots (item IDs 109301 with 109351 option)

 

Versatile

Versatile Installation Options

This test system is ideal to place on your desk or in a lab, or to mount in a rack. I/O can either be accessed at the front, or at the rear. See configuration options.

Front I/O access, eleven I/O slots (item IDs 109301 with 109341 option)

Front I/O access, eleven I/O slots (item IDs 109301 with 109341 option)

 

Rear I/O access, eleven I/O slots (item IDs 109301 with 109341 and 109351 options)

Rear I/O access, eleven I/O slots (item IDs 109301 with
109341 and 109351 options)

 

model-based-design workflow

Unrivaled Model-Based Design Workflow Integration

Benefit from the seamless MATLAB & Simulink workflow integration for Rapid Control Prototyping and Hardware-in-the-Loop Testing.

Front I/O access, eleven I/O slots, whereas four for PXI form factor I/O modules (item IDs 109301 with 109342 option)

Front I/O access, eleven I/O slots, whereas four for PXI form factor
I/O modules (item IDs 109301 with 109342 option)

 

Rear I/O access, eleven I/O slots, whereas four for PXI form factor I/O modules (item IDs 109301 with 109342 and 109351 options)

Rear I/O access, eleven I/O slots, whereas four for PXI form factor
I/O modules (item IDs 109301 with 109342 and 109351 options)

 

 

Capabilities

 

Expansion unit on top (item ID 109390) with 16 additional slots, connected to base unit with 11 I/O slots. Front I/O access.

Expansion unit on top (item ID 109390) with 16 additional slots,
connected to base unit with 11 I/O slots. Front I/O access.

 

Expansion unit on top (item ID 109390) with 16 additional slots, connected to base unit with 11 I/O slots. Rear I/O access (item ID 109391).

Expansion unit on top (item ID 109390) with 16 additional slots, connected
to base unit with 11 I/O slots. Rear I/O access (item ID 109391).

 

 

I/O slot quantity and rear or front access

 

Desk, Lab, and Rack Installation

Each Performance real-time target machine is pre-configured for either desk/lab placement, or rack installation. For desk/lab placement, protective blue bumpers, and for rack installation, rack brackets are pre-mounted. 

Desktop (item ID 109353) or rack (item ID 109354) mounting kits are available optionally, enabling you to easily reconfigure the system for either desk/lab or rack installation. 

 

Real-Time Performance

By default the Performance real-time target machine comes with a performance quad core CPU with a 3.1 GHz clock rate. 

To run applications at sample rates in the range of tens of kHz, the 4 GHz Xeon CPU option with six cores is recommended. And to deploy large models with high parallelism, an eight core CPU option is available. 

For applications or application components requiring sample rates up to the MHz range, you can choose from a selection of Simulink programmable FPGAs, also including lowest latency analog and digital I/O connectivity.  

Within Simulink, you can define which application components you want to execute on the CPU, and which ones on one or multiple programmable FPGAs, at different sample rates. 

 

High Speed Data Logging

Real-time testing frequently requires to log large amounts of data for an extended period of time, analysed after real-time execution such as with Simulink Simulation Data Inspector, you can hence choose SSDs with up to 2 TB of size for data logging 

Five

Long-Term Availability and Quality Services

Test systems are typically used for many years. Speedgoat hence assures long-term availability of components, continued compatibility with latest MATLAB releases, and responsive application support.

Rapid Control Prototyping (RCP)

 

  • Expedite control design development by using the test system as a powerful and flexible prototype of your controller in R&D.

  • Connect the test system with the same I/O ultimately provided by your future embedded controller to connect with your physical plant.

  • Use MATLAB & Simulink to design your controls, and use Simulink Real-Time to deploy the real-time application to the test system. Iterate through designs and monitor their performance. Automate the testing process.

  • Evolve your control designs while keeping core parts running on the embedded controller using bypassing. The embedded controller remains part of the test setup while new features are executed on the real-time test system, all perfectly connected and synced.

⮕ Learn more about RCP

rcp

Learn more about available I/O slots and accessibility by specific configuration type, and contact technical sales to receive a tailored configuration proposal based on your requirements.

 

I/O Expansion and Access

This test system is frequently used to control and simulate highly complex setups such as complete vehicles and aircrafts, which is why the Performance real-time target machine offers large I/O expansion flexibility: The base unit offers seven or eleven I/O slots, depending on your choice. Plus you can connect up to two expansion units, enabling installation of over forty I/O modules. And should you require to scale even further, multiple target machine can be interconnected and synchronized such as with low latency shared memory links.

I/O modules can either be accessed at the front or at the rear.

Hardware-in-the-Loop (HIL) Testing

 

  • Test and verify embedded controllers with a digital or a hybrid physical and digital power HIL twin of your plant.

  • Run complex Simulink plant models on powerful multi-core CPUs and FPGAs

  • Automate testing by defining and running test cases with Simulink Test or XIL-enabled test automation platforms

  • Include virtual ECUs with restbus simulation and insert faults

⮕ Learn more about HIL testing

Hardware-in-the-Loop (HIL) Testing
Test 1

Built for High-Performance

Execute real-time applications on multiple high-performance CPU cores and on one or multiple inter-connected FPGAs, at closed-loop sample rates up to the MHz range.

Follow Speedgoat LinkedIn